2025年にPDFからテーブルを抽出する

Portrait of Neha Gunnoo
執筆者 Neha Gunnoo
8 分で読了
最終更新日

PDFからテキストやデータを抽出する作業の難しさを経験した方も多いでしょう。特にPDFからテーブルを手作業で抜き出すのは、まるで難解なパズルを解くようなもの。しかも、その作業に時間をかけていられる人はなかなかいません!

ですが、もう手作業で悩む必要はありません!この記事では、PDF文書から簡単にテーブルを抽出する「秘策」と、自動でそのテーブルをExcelに変換する「魔法」についてご紹介します。

なぜPDFからテーブルを抽出する必要があるのか?

多くの企業や組織がPDF形式で文書をやり取りしています。PDFには注文確認書のようなテキストだけでなく、オンラインストアの製品情報や価格などの表データも埋め込まれていることが一般的です。

PDFテーブル抽出の代表的なユースケース

PDFファイルからテーブルを抽出できれば、PDF内に埋もれたデータを自在にエクスポートし活用できます。抽出したデータは、CRM、ERP、物流管理システムなど、さまざまな業務アプリケーションへ転送可能です。迅速かつ編集可能な表形式でデータ取得できる点が大きなメリットです。

請求書処理

たいていの請求書には、品目・単価・数量などの情報がテーブル形式で記載されています。経理担当者が多数の請求書から明細テーブルを手作業で集計するのは膨大な負担です。請求書のデータキャプチャプロセスを自動化すれば、PDFのテーブル抽出が迅速かつ正確に行えます。

銀行取引明細書

テキストだけの銀行明細書を見かけたことがありますか?ほとんどの場合存在しないでしょう。銀行取引明細書は、たいてい機密取引を表形式で含んでいます。PDFから銀行明細書をExcelに手作業で変換するのは非常に時間がかかります。例えば、大事な取引を見落とした場合、明細書と抽出データを一行ずつ突き合わせて確認しなければならず、大量の時間を要します。

船荷証券(BoL)

請求書や領収書と同様、船荷証券はキャリアによって発行されるPDF文書であり、取引証明として使われます。PDF抽出ツールを活用することで船荷証券のプロセス自動化が可能になり、煩雑な海運関連書類の処理も効率化できます。

旅行確認書

急成長中の旅行業界では、出張や旅行データの追跡方法が重要です。例えば、企業が従業員の出張情報を会計や安全管理目的で追跡する場合です。PDFデータ抽出により、航空会社やフライトスケジュール、ホテル情報などのフィールドを抜き出せます。自動化することで顧客データに素早くアクセスでき、傾向分析やより良い意思決定に役立ちます。

手動でPDFからテーブルを抽出する際の課題

無数のPDFファイルを1件ずつ手作業で開きテーブルを抽出するのは、絶対に避けたいタスクです。手動でPDFからテーブルを抽出する場合の主なデメリットは以下の通りです:

  • 単調作業になり、ミスの発生率が高まる
  • 膨大なPDF文書のテーブルを抜き出す際、行項目を見落とす可能性がある
  • 非常に多くの時間を要し、他業務の生産性が大幅に低下
  • セルを1つずつコピーペーストしなければレイアウトが崩れる

幸いなことに、Parseurのような強力なPDFパースツールを使えば、PDFからテーブルを瞬時に自動抽出できます。

ここからは、おすすめのPDFテーブル抽出ツールをご紹介します。

2024年おすすめのPDFテーブル抽出ツール

PDFは世界中で最も普及している文書フォーマットの一つ。クリエイターやビジネス、個人まで幅広く利用されています。PDFから表データを簡単にコピーできる4つの代表的なソリューションをまとめました。

1. ポイント&クリック型テーブル抽出:Parseur

ParseurはAIを活用した強力なPDF解析エンジンで、スキャンしたPDFでもテーブルが簡単に抽出可能です。Parseurは繰り返し発生する表構造だけでなく、個別フィールドの抽出にも対応しています。

Extracting a table from PDF with Parseur is as simple as point and click

2. 基本的なテーブル抽出:Tabula・PDFTables

Tabulaは、記者によって開発された無料のオープンソースツールで、CSVやExcelデータへの抽出・変換が可能です。シンプルで使いやすいインターフェースが特徴のデスクトップアプリで、Java環境が必要です。

PDFTablesは、PDFをExcel・HTML・XML形式へ変換できるテーブル抽出APIで、クラウドベースのアプリケーションとして提供されており、他の技術と組み合わせて利用することも可能です。

ただし、両者ともスキャンPDFのデータ抽出にはOCRエンジンがないため不向きです。また、テーブル抽出のみに特化しているため、請求書番号や日付、確認番号などの他のデータ抽出には適しません。

3. オンラインPDFコンバーター

Cloud ConvertなどのオンラインPDFコンバーターは、特別な要件がない場合にPDF全文を変換する際に最適です。ただし、ほとんどのPDFコンバーターは表をテキストとして認識するため、正しいデータ形式は得られません。

4. AI活用:Nanonets

Nanonetsは人工知能や機械学習によるテーブル抽出を行います。数十件ほどサンプルを学習させることで高い精度が得られます。ただし、学習には時間がかかる上に、抽出結果に問題があれば再度学習と手動修正が必要です。また、複雑なテーブルから個別アイテムの抽出が求められる場合、正しく動作しないこともあります。

ParseurのダイナミックOCR:PDFからわずか数クリックで表を抽出

TabulaやNanonetsと違い、Parseurは革新的なダイナミック光学文字認識(OCR)により、ドキュメント内で動的に変化する項目でも正確な抽出が可能です。

例えば、請求書ごとに明細数が異なる場合、テーブルの長さもそれぞれ違うため、小計や割引、合計額の位置が縦方向に変わることがあります。ParseurのダイナミックOCRを使えば、書類内のテキストラベルにラベル付けしてその相対位置のデータを抽出できます。たとえば、「Grand Total:」というテキストラベルの右側に「Total」フィールドが常にあることを2クリックでParseurに教えられます。

PDFからテーブルを抽出する方法

PDFテーブル抽出は、以下の4ステップだけで完了します:

  1. ParseurアプリにPDFを直接アップロード(またはメール送信)
  2. メールボックスを作成。Parseurには業界特化型のメールボックスが用意されていて、あらかじめ定義されたフィールドやテンプレートが使えます。また、完全にカスタムのメールボックスも作成できます。
  3. サンプル文書を使い、クリック操作で抽出テンプレートを作成。抽出したいテキスト範囲をポイント&クリックで指定すると、同じ形式の他の文書でもデータが自動抽出されます。
  4. 解析済みテーブルデータをExcel、Salesforce、Notion、CRMなどの任意アプリへエクスポート

以下の動画で、テーブルフィールド作成からPDFテーブルのExcel出力までの流れをご覧いただけます。

PDFからExcelへのテーブル抽出

テーブルデータを抽出した後、PDFからExcelにテーブルとして展開する方法は主に以下の通りです:

  1. 自動ダウンロード
  2. Zapier連携で自動転送
  3. Power Automate連携でデータ自動運用

抽出したテーブルデータをExcelシートにダウンロードしたい場合は、Parseurのメールボックスで「エクスポート」をクリックするだけで、CSV・XLSX・JSON形式で入手できます。

テーブルデータ抽出を自動化しましょう

要件にあったツールさえ使えば、PDFファイルからのテーブルデータ抽出はもはや悩みの種ではありません。

あなたの製品が大好きです。最初はZapierのパーサーを使っていましたが、Zapierには_テーブルデータを解析する機能が不足していた_ため、mailparser.ioに移行しました。しかしmailparser.ioでも制約があり、最終的には御社の製品に乗り換えました。mailparser.ioの欠点はさておき、御社の製品は全体的に優れているので、乗り換えてよかったと思っています。

よくあるご質問

PDFからテーブルをコピーできますか?

はい。ParseurアプリにPDFをアップロードすれば、自動でテーブルがコピー・抽出されます。そこから、あらゆる表データを抽出できます。

PDFからSheetsにテーブルをコピーする方法は?

Parseurには、Google Sheetsへのリアルタイムエクスポート機能が標準搭載されています。

ParseurでPDFからテキスト抽出も可能ですか?

もちろんです。PDFからテキスト抽出ガイドをご覧ください。

PDFテーブル抽出に関するご質問があれば、お気軽にお問い合わせください!

最終更新日

AIによるデータ抽出ソフトウェア。
今すぐParseurを始めよう。

メール、PDF、スプレッドシートからのテキスト抽出を自動化。
手作業の工数を数百時間削減。
AIによる業務自動化を体験しましょう。

Parseur rated 5/5 on Capterra
Parseur.com has the highest adoption on G2
Parseur.com has the happiest users badge on Crozdesk
Parseur rated 5/5 on GetApp
Parseur rated 4.5/5 on Trustpilot